I am an interrelated media artist that likes to explore the affections and implications of mediation. I am living in Bloomington, IN at the moment. I grew up in CT, studied for my minor of art history in Paris & got my BFA in graphic design at USF St Petersburg before starting my MFA in digital art at IU.
